Cost of Living in Himeji - Updated Prices & Insights

Solo nomad: Estimated monthly costs are $852 (excluding rent), and $1,299 including rent.
Family of 3: Estimated monthly costs are $1,855 (excluding rent), and $2,776 including rent.

Cost of Living in Himeji - Frequently Asked Questions
Is Himeji a good value destination for long stays, and how does its affordability compare to bigger Japanese cities?
Compared with Tokyo or Osaka, Himeji offers a slower pace and easier daily routines, which many travelers and expats value. Youโ€™ll find housing options that fit modest budgets and long stays, with quieter neighborhoods and walkable cores. The Cost of Living in Himeji leans toward practical comfort rather than high-end glamour, making it appealing if you want stable costs and predictable planning. Convenience comes from a well-connected rail link to Kobe and Osaka, plus local groceries, markets, and casual dining that stay affordable for regular routines. Tip: start with a neighborhood tour to compare rental terms and commute times.
What does daily life look like in Himeji for housing, food, transport, and everyday tasks for a newcomer?
Finding a place in Himeji is usually a balance between space, location, and your commute. Look for neighborhoods near the JR line or the city center for easy access to Osaka and Kobe; rental options range from compact apartments to quieter houses with small gardens. For daily meals, youโ€™ll rely on reliable supermarkets and local markets offering seasonal produce; many residents cook at home, with casual eateries near stations for quick lunches. Transit runs smoothly by train, bus, and bike-friendly streets. The Himeji living cost tends to be steadier than in megacities, helping you budget without surprises.
